    在这部邬达克:改变上海面貌的建筑师传记/纪录片片中,This inspired documentary, explores the life and work of Ladislav Hudec, the Slovakian architect responsible for some of Shanghai’s most notable structures from 1918 to 1945, such as the Park Hotel, the Grand Theatre.
    Ladislav Hudec was active in Shanghai from 1918 to 1945 and responsible for some of that city's most notable structures. Through the eyes of his three children Martin (87) from Monaco, Theo (85) from Canada and Alessa (82) from the USA, we hear the fascinating true-life story of their father, the man whose architecture changed Shanghai’s landscape. He is considered the father of Asian high rises.
    The film also presents the never-before-seen 16mm home-movies that were shot between 1927-1938 by Ladislav Hudec himself.
                        Three siblings, Martin (87) from Monaco, Theo (85) from Canada and Alessa (82) from the USA narrate the fascinating true-life story of their father L.E. Hudec (1893-1958), a famous architect in Shanghai. For the first time Alessa visits Slovakia the birthplace of her father. Together with her brother Theo, they decide to visit China after 63 years - the country of their childhood and youth. This inspired documentary not only explores the many exciting details of the life of L.E. Hudec, father of Asian high-rises, but also serves as an authentic testimony of life of Europeans in Colonial Shanghai before The People's Republic of China was formed. It presents the never-before-seen 16mm home-movies that were shot between 1927-1938 by Ladislav Hudec himself.
